Linux开发

推荐列表 站点导航

当前位置:首页 > 服务器技术 > Linux开发 >

使用fabric来验证linux账户

来源:互联网  作者:网友投稿  发布时间:2021-01-06 16:45
验证Linux用户,Python有自带的包python-pam,用法简单,但是有个问题就是无法验证root的用户,所以只能用fabric来代替,...

代码如下: from fabric.api import env,但是有个问题就是无法验证root的用户,用法简单,闲话少说,不然无法验证。

run。

验证Linux用户, warn_only from fabric.state import connections try: username = raw_input(username: ) password = raw_input(password: ) localhost = username + @localhost:22 env.host_string = localhost env.password = password # 禁止输入错误密码后继续要去i输入 env.abort_on_prompts = True r = run(ls, warn_only=True,Python有自带的包python-pam, quiet=True) # 使fabric可以重复验证帐号 if r.succeeded: connections[localhost].close() del connections[localhost] except SystemExit: message = Username or password error. print message except Exception: print Check if your ssh service is open. ,当然用fabric来验证的必须保证对方ssh已经打打开了。

所以只能用fabric来代替,。

相关热词:

本站内容来源于网络,如有侵权请与我们联系,我们会及时删除,我们深感抱歉!
注:本站所有信息仅供用于网络技术学习参考,学习中请遵循相关法律法规!

本文地址: https://v30.fanwenzhu.com/server/kaifa/11515.shtml

相关文章
Copyright © www.juheyunku.com      关于 | 合作 | 声明 | 联系 | 更新 | 地图 | Tags

使用fabric来验证linux账户

2021-01-06 编辑:网友投稿

代码如下: from fabric.api import env,但是有个问题就是无法验证root的用户,用法简单,闲话少说,不然无法验证。

run。

验证Linux用户, warn_only from fabric.state import connections try: username = raw_input(username: ) password = raw_input(password: ) localhost = username + @localhost:22 env.host_string = localhost env.password = password # 禁止输入错误密码后继续要去i输入 env.abort_on_prompts = True r = run(ls, warn_only=True,Python有自带的包python-pam, quiet=True) # 使fabric可以重复验证帐号 if r.succeeded: connections[localhost].close() del connections[localhost] except SystemExit: message = Username or password error. print message except Exception: print Check if your ssh service is open. ,当然用fabric来验证的必须保证对方ssh已经打打开了。

所以只能用fabric来代替,。

本站内容来源于网络,如有侵权请与我们联系,我们会及时删除,我们深感抱歉!
注:本站所有信息仅供学习参考!
本文地址为 https://v30.fanwenzhu.com/server/kaifa/11515.shtml

相关文章

风云图片

推荐阅读

返回Linux开发频道首页